This study attempts to identify factors that significantly encourage the cessation of smoking in the context of Pakistan. The study distributes a modified questionnaire among 421 respondents (current as well as former smokers) in the capital city of Pakistan, Islamabad. The binary regression method was employed to data for analyzing predictors of making quit attempts and successful smoking cessation. The result indicates that respondents having strong intentions to quit, high socioeconomic status, low nicotine dependency, and past quit attempts, and those having no-smoking friends, are more likely to quit cigarette smoking successfully. On the other hand, factors like social pressure to quit smoking, religious information against smoking, intention to quit smoking, and public regulation on smoking are more likely to encourage smokers to make quit attempts. The study calls for community and school-wide smoking cessation campaigns involving officials, peers and parents, religious leaders, and other influential individuals to inform people about the dangers of smoking. In addition, religious leaders should be encouraged to issue rulings against smoking especially during "Friday Prayer." Furthermore, the government should pronounce more strict and comprehensive regulations on smoking by properly monitoring its implementation to encourage cessation of cigarette smoking.

To prevent sexual violence (SV), it is important to understand both risk and protective factors for SV perpetration. Although considerable research has examined risk factors for perpetration of SV among high school and college students, less research is dedicated to investigating protective factors which might mitigate the risk of perpetration. This review summarizes existing research on protective factors for perpetration of SV among high school and college students. Thirteen articles were included in this study after reviewing 5,464 citations. Inclusion criteria included peer-reviewed scholarly journals, written in English, and published between 2010 and 2021. The included articles indicate that 11 factors were significantly related to less SV perpetration. Key protective factors identified in this study include empathy, impulse control, social support, parental factors, peers, church attendance/ religiosity, and school connections. In addition to protective factors, this review also examined study characteristics for the included articles and found that most participants were White and just over half of the studies were longitudinal. Overall, these findings indicate a lack of research focused on protective factors for SV perpetration, and a need for more research on the identified protective factors and to investigate additional protective factors. Such studies should include longitudinal designs and more diverse samples to understand the range of protective factors that can be bolstered through interventions to prevent SV among high school and college students.

OBJECTIVE: To determine the risk of bleeding after minor extraction in patients on different antiplatelet therapy (APT) regimens. STUDY DESIGN: A search was conducted using PubMed and Google Scholar. Thirty-five papers were included in the systematic review, of which 23 papers provided the requisite information for meta-analysis. Subgroups were created based on the controls, as follows: (1) no control, (2) healthy control, and (3) interrupted APT control. In a meta-analysis, the studies were further subdivided into immediate and delayed bleeding. RESULTS: No immediate or delayed bleeding risk was found in patients treated with aspirin vs healthy controls (relative risk [RR] = 1.26; P = .5 and RR = 2.17; P = .09, respectively). A higher immediate bleeding was recorded for patients on single nonaspirin APT vs those in the healthy population (RR = 3.72; P = .0009). A high risk of bleeding was recorded in patients receiving dual APT compared with healthy controls for immediate (RR = 10.3; P < .0001) and delayed (RR = 7.72; P = .001) bleeding. Dual APT continuation showed a higher risk of immediate bleeding (RR = 2.13) than interrupted APT, but the difference was insignificant (P = .07). CONCLUSIONS: Dental extraction can be performed safely in patients on aspirin monotherapy. In contrast, patients receiving dual APT should be considered at risk for immediate and continued bleeding.

Renal transplantation is the most common solid organ transplant in the United States. Post-transplant neuralgia is a frequent complication and may be due to infection, medication side effects, post-transplant lymphoproliferative disorder (PTLD), or the procedure itself. This case report describes an instance of post-renal transplant neuralgia in a 70-year-old Caucasian female. Diagnostic nerve blocks revealed the involvement of the ilioinguinal, genitofemoral, and lateral femoral cutaneous nerves. The case report details management that included nerve blocks, radiofrequency ablation (RFA), and a permanent peripheral nerve stimulator (PNS) implant.

OBJECTIVE: A significant proportion of patients with abdominal and thoracic aortic aneurysms (AA) do not proceed to intervention after reaching treatment threshold diameter due to a combination of poor cardiovascular reserve, frailty, and aortic morphology. This patient cohort has a high mortality; however, until this study, there exist no studies on the end-of-life care conservatively managed patients receive. METHODS: This is a retrospective multicenter cohort study of 220 conservatively managed patients with AA referred to Leeds Vascular Institute (UK) and Maastricht University Medical Centre (the Netherlands) for intervention between 2017 and 2021. Demographic details, mortality, cause of death, advance care planning and palliative care outcomes were analysed to examine predictors of palliative care referral and efficacy of palliative care consultation. RESULTS: A total of 1506 patients with AA were seen over this time period, giving a nonintervention rate of 15%. There was a 3-year mortality rate of 55%, a median survival of 364 days, and rupture was the reported cause of death in 18% of the decedents. Median follow-up was 34 months. Only 8% of all patients and 16% of decedents received a palliative care consultation, which took place a median of 3.5 days before death. Patients >81 years of age were more likely to have advance care planning. Only 5% and 23% of conservatively managed patients had documentation of preferred place of death and care priorities respectively. Patients with a palliative care consultation were more likely to have these services in place. CONCLUSIONS: Only a small proportion of conservatively treated patients had advance care planning and this was far below international guidelines on end-of-life care for adults, which recommends it for each of these patients. Pathways and guidance should be implemented to ensure patients not offered AA intervention receive end-of-life care and advance care planning.

Currently, the energy crisis is a hot topic for researchers because we are facing serious problems due to overpopulation and natural energy sources are vanishing day-by-day. To overcome the energy crisis, biofuel production from non-edible plant seeds is the best solution for the present era. In the present study, we select the non-edible seeds of Acacia farnesiana for biofuel production from different areas of Pakistan with better oil production results. Different kinds of analytical method, like the American Standard for Testing and Materials and techniques like Fourier transform infra-red spectroscopy, nuclear magnetic resonance spectroscopy, gas chromatography, and inductively coupled plasma optical emission spectrometry, were used to evaluate the chemical compositions. The maximum oil extraction rate (23%) was produced by petroleum ether. Potassium hydroxide exhibited the best conversion result of 96% fatty acid methyl ester. The transesterification method was used for the preparation of fatty acid methyl ester (96%) using potassium hydroxide and methanol. The viscosity and density of Acacia farnesiana seed oil biodiesel was comparable to American Standard for Testing Material biodiesel standards. By using gas chromatography-mass spectrometry, five fatty acids were detected comprising palmitic acid (6.85%), stearic acid (2.36%), oleic acid (12.13%), linoleic acid (46.85%), and α-linolenic acid (1.23%). This study concludes that Acacia farnesiana seed oil biodiesel could be an intriguing raw material for yielding Acacia farnesiana seed oil methyl ester as an alternative fuel source.

With special properties such as excellent fluoresce features, low toxicity, good biocompatibility, permeability, and easy clearance from the body, carbon dot (CD)-based nanoparticles (NPs) have the potential to deliver drugs and use in vivo diagnostics through molecular imaging. In this work, folic acid-CD (FA-CD) NPs were prepared to deliver doxorubicin (Dox) covalently and noncovalently as cancer theranostics. FA was conjugated to the surface of CDs for targeting cancer cells with overexpressing folate receptors. CDs prepared with various amounts of precursors lead to their associated NPs with different photoluminescence properties and drug release profiles. The loading of Dox and its releasing data depends on the linkage of drug Dox to FA-CD and CD composition. All NPs were characterized by UV-vis, Fourier transform infrared spectroscopy, and dynamic light scattering. The noncovalent FA-CD-Dox NPs were preferred with a simple preparation process, excellent photoluminescence, and in vitro drug release properties. The noncovalent FA-CD-Dox showed the best efficacy against MDA-MB-231 compared to the CD-Dox and covalent FA-CD-Dox.

Aim To investigate the relationship between generic and condition-specific (CS) quality of life, general psychological wellbeing and personality in patients with tooth wear.Materials and methods Ethical approval was granted (REC:10/H0709/21). Patients aged 18-70 years with tooth wear completed the Oral Impact on Daily Performance (OIDP) quality of life questionnaire, the NEO-FFI Personality questionnaire and the General Health Questionnaire-12 (GHQ). Tooth wear was measured with the Basic Erosive Wear Examination (BEWE).Results In total, 102 subjects were recruited. Increased BEWE scores were correlated with older age and worse generic and CS-related quality of life. Increased neuroticism was correlated with increased: generic and CS OIDP scores; generic and CS eating scores; CS smiling scores; and CS carrying out major work scores. Increased GHQ scores were positively correlated with increased: generic and CS OIDP scores; generic and CS eating scores; CS speaking scores; generic and CS cleaning scores; generic relaxing scores; generic and CS smiling scores; and generic emotional state scores (p <0.05). Multivariable linear regression analyses showed that increased neuroticism and decreased GHQ both had an independent effect on generic and CS OIDP scores when adjusted for tooth wear severity (p <0.05).Conclusion Quality of life perception is complex and was not only affected by worsening levels of tooth wear.

OBJECTIVE: Our study sought to present a solid comprehensive overview of the efficiency of active ingredients in mouthwash to control dental plaque. SOURCE: Cochrane Library, the Library of Medicine, (MEDLINE-PubMed), Web of Science database core collection, the database of the American Dental Association (ADA) Center for Evidence-based Dentistry and Scopus database were used for our review and meta-analysis. METHODOLOGY: This was a systematic review that included papers with and without a meta-analysis on the efficacy of mouthwashes with various active ingredients in the control of dental plaque. In vitro and animal experiments were excluded from the study. Methodologic quality assessment was carried out with AMSTAR. The estimated plausible risk of unfairness was calculated according to the recording, reporting and methodologic quality of the selected systematic reviews per the PRISMA recommendations for systematic reviews. RESULTS: 580 initial hits were reported and 22 papers were chosen for the overview (kappa = 0.89; good agreement). Of these, 12 studies presented moderate methodologic consistency. In these studies, chlorhexidine (CHX) was the most beneficial in monitoring dental plaque data, and 4 meta-analyses showed that essential oils (EO) also had substantial antiplaque activity. CONCLUSION: Descriptive and experimental studies have shown that CHX and EO have antiplaque activity that is useful in maintaining good oral hygiene.

Graphene holds promise for thin, ultralightweight, and high-performance nanoelectromechanical transducers. However, graphene-only devices are limited in size due to fatigue and fracture of suspended graphene membranes. Here, a lightweight, flexible, transparent, and conductive bilayer composite of polyetherimide and single-layer graphene is prepared and suspended on the centimeter scale with an unprecedentedly high aspect ratio of 105 . The coupling of the two components leads to mutual reinforcement and creates an ultrastrong membrane that supports 30 000 times its own weight. Upon electromechanical actuation, the membrane pushes a massive amount of air and generates high-quality acoustic sound. The energy efficiency is ≈10-100 times better than state-of-the-art electrodynamic speakers. The bilayer membrane's combined properties of electrical conductivity, mechanical strength, optical transparency, thermal stability, and chemical resistance will promote applications in electronics, mechanics, and optics.

State-of-the-art commercial light-reflecting glass is coated with a metalized film to decrease the transmittance of electromagnetic waves. In addition to the cost of the metalized film, one major limitation of such light-reflecting glass is the lack of spectral selectivity over the entire visible and near-infrared (NIR) spectrum. To address this challenge, we herein effectively harness the transmittance, reflectance, and filtration of any wavelength across the visible and NIR, by judiciously controlling the planar orientation of two-dimensional plasmonic silver nanoplates (AgNPs) in polymer nanocomposites. In contrast to conventional bulk polymer nanocomposites where plasmonic nanoparticles are randomly mixed within a polymer matrix, our thin-film polymer nanocomposites comprise a single layer, or any desired number of multiple layers, of planarly oriented AgNPs separated by tunable spacings. This design employs a minimal amount of metal and yet efficiently manages light across the visible and NIR. The thin-film plasmonic polymer nanocomposites are expected to have a significant impact on spectral-selective light modulation, sensing, optics, optoelectronics, and photonics.

Carbon fibers have high surface areas and rich functionalities for interacting with ions, molecules, and particles. However, the control over their porosity remains challenging. Conventional syntheses rely on blending polyacrylonitrile with sacrificial additives, which macrophase-separate and result in poorly controlled pores after pyrolysis. Here, we use block copolymer microphase separation, a fundamentally disparate approach to synthesizing porous carbon fibers (PCFs) with well-controlled mesopores (~10 nm) and micropores (~0.5 nm). Without infiltrating any carbon precursors or dopants, poly(acrylonitrile-block-methyl methacrylate) is directly converted to nitrogen and oxygen dual-doped PCFs. Owing to the interconnected network and the highly optimal bimodal pores, PCFs exhibit substantially reduced ion transport resistance and an ultrahigh capacitance of 66 µF cm-2 (6.6 times that of activated carbon). The approach of using block copolymer precursors revolutionizes the synthesis of PCFs. The advanced electrochemical properties signify that PCFs represent a new platform material for electrochemical energy storage.

INTRODUCTION: Vascular surgeons increasingly encounter flow limitation of iliac arteries (FLIA) in endurance athletes. An experience of managing this condition is reported. REPORT: This is a retrospective cohort analysis of prospectively collected data at a single vascular centre. Between 2001 and 2017, 12 athletes with exercise induced pain underwent investigation and assessment. Patients with significant radiological findings (iliac kinking ± stenosis demonstrated on duplex ultrasound or catheter angiography) and dynamic flow changes (marked reduction in ankle brachial pressure indices following exertion, or increase in the common iliac artery peak systolic velocity during hip flexion on duplex) underwent surgery after trialling conservative management; the majority were open iliac shortening procedures. Patients with radiological findings, but no dynamic flow changes were managed conservatively. All patients were followed up. DISCUSSION: There were 10 men and two women with a median age of 40 years. Nine patients had iliac kinking (five in isolation, four associated with stenosis), two had stenosis, and one had no iliac disease. Eight patients had severe symptoms (absolute loss of power on maximal exertion) demonstrated dynamic post-exertional flow changes. Seven patients successfully underwent surgery, returning to their sport at similar intensity. One procedure was abandoned owing to severe adhesions from a prior procedure. This patient subsequently changed sport. Three patients with mild symptoms (two had reduction in power at maximal intensity, one was an incidental finding) and who demonstrated no clinical signs of FLIA continued their sport at a lower intensity. Kinking of the iliac arteries in athletes can occur with or without of iliac stenosis. Patients with the most severe iliac symptoms demonstrate dynamic post-exertional flow limitation and may benefit from surgery following a period of conservative management. Patients who have milder symptoms and no dynamic exercise flow limitations can be managed conservatively.

OBJECTIVE: To determine the relationship of the van Herick angle grading system with the level of iris insertion and peripheral iris configuration. STUDY DESIGN: Observational study. PLACE AND DURATION OF STUDY: Eye department, Combined Military Hospital, Malir Cantt., Karachi, from May to October 2015. METHODOLOGY: Sixty-five eyes of 65 patients were recruited. Anterior chamber depth at the temporal limbus was measured as a fraction of corneal section thickness using van Herick technique and graded on the standard 4-point scale of the van Herick grading system. Gonioscopy of the temporal quadrant was performed with a Posner 4 mirror goniolens and both the true level of iris insertion and peripheral iris configuration were recorded on a 4-point scale so as to equate with the van Herick 4-point grading system. Spearman's rho test was applied to determine the relationship of the van Herick grading system with level of iris root insertion and peripheral iris configuration. RESULTS: Amoderate positive correlation between van Herick grade and peripheral iris configuration was found which was statistically significant (rs=0.42, p < 0.001). Astatistically significant and moderate positive correlation was also detected between van Herick grade and the level of iris insertion (rs=0.45, p < 0.001). CONCLUSION: The van Herick grade has a moderately positive relationship with the peripheral iris configuration and true level of iris insertion.

Herein, a poly(vinylpyrrolidone) (PVP)-free method is described for synthesizing Ag nanoplates that have localized surface plasmon resonance in the near-infrared (NIR) range. Citrate-capped Ag spherical nanoparticles are first grown into small Ag nanoplates that resonate in the range of 500-800 nm. The small Ag nanoplates are used as seeds to further grow into large Ag nanoplates with a lateral dimension of 100-600 nm and a plasmon resonance wavelength of 800-1660 nm and above. The number of growth steps can be increased as desired. Without introducing additional citrate into the solutions of small Ag nanoplate seeds, large Ag nanoplates can be synthesized within minutes. The entire synthesis is completely PVP free, which promotes the nanoparticle growth along the lateral direction to form large Ag nanoplates. The multistep growth and the minimum usage of citrate are essential for the fast growth of high-aspect-ratio Ag nanoplates resonating in the NIR range.

Conventional analysis and characterization of polymer brush formation relies on laborious methods that use a quartz crystal microbalance, atomic force microscope, microcantilever, or other tools that measure the concentration change of solutions. Herein we develop a simple and easy method that utilizes intrinsically flat two-dimensional (2D) plasmonic nanoparticles as sensors for unveiling the mechanism of polymer brush formation on surfaces. Via ultraviolet-visible spectroscopy, the plasmonic nanoparticles can be used to determine the amount of polymers near the surface in situ. As the amount of polymers increases near the surface, the nanoparticle characteristic localized surface plasmon resonance wavelength redshifts, and the shift amount corresponds linearly to the polymer density near the surface. By functionalizing the nanoparticles in solutions of thiolated polyethylene glycol (PEG-SH) with or without PEG disulfide (PEG-S-S-PEG), the three-regime kinetics of the polymer brush formation is confirmed. The fast adsorption and slow chain rearrangement in the first regime are found to be the causes of the latent regime. In the latent regime, the adsorbed polymer chains rearrange to anchor their ends onto the surface and contract to liberate space so that other polymer chains can graft onto the surface until saturation. The fundamental understanding gained herein enables the design of surfaces with complex chemistries and properties, which can find broad applications in responsive sensors, films, and coatings. Moreover, the novel analytical method of using 2D plasmonic nanoparticle as a sensor to understand the polymer brush formation is applicable to investigating the grafting of other molecules such as self-assembled monolayers, protein, and DNA.

This is a case regarding a 35-year-old gentleman who presented to the Accident and Emergency department at Walsall Manor Hospital. He had mistakenly placed cyanoacrylate ('superglue') into his right ear canal in the early morning. In terms of its removal, an initial attempt was made in the Ear, Nose and throat (ENT) outpatient clinic which proved to be unsuccessful due to the amount of discomfort it caused the patient. Therefore, it had to be removed under general anaesthesia.

BACKGROUND: The management of neurosurgical disorders has become increasingly specialised. The care of patients with subarachnoid haemorrhage (SAH) has generally been part of core neurosurgical practice, provided by general neurosurgeons whatever their specialist interest. The aim of this present study therefore is to ascertain if, and to what extent care provided by a dedicated neurovascular team (compared to care provided by a general neurosurgical team) change patient disposition in SAH. METHODS: This is a retrospective analysis of SAH patients, identified from a departmental database of a single neurosurgical centre. In 2008, the service was reorganised such that a neurovascular team cared for all SAH patients. We compared clinical outcome in people admitted prior to this service reorganisation (Period A, 2004-2007) with patients admitted afterwards (Period B, 2009-2011). Survival and recovery were assessed according to the Glasgow Outcome Scale (GOS). Multi-factorial logistic regression analysis was performed to determine the injury and age adjusted incidence of complications, odds of survival at discharge, discharge home, mortality, good recovery (GOS 5) and favourable outcome, by dichotomising GOS (GOS 4-5 vs. GOS 1-3) at 3 months. RESULTS: 1114 patients were included in the study. The mean age of patients presenting in Period A (n = 543) was younger [50 years (SD 13.5)] than those in Period B (n = 571) [53 years (SD 13)]. Patients admitted in Period B were more likely to present as poor grade (World Federation of Neurological surgeons (WFNS) grades 4 and 5) compared to Period A (26.5% vs. 21.3%). No statistical differences between the groups in the incidence of pre-operative re-bleeding (3% vs. 5%) or rates of delayed cerebral ischaemia (16.1% vs. 16.1%) were observed. After adjustment for age, sex and injury severity, the odds of patient time to discharge, discharge home and good recovery (GOS 5) were 27% (p < 0.001), 45% (p = 0.001) and 93% (p < 0.001) higher respectively in Period B than Period A. CONCLUSIONS: The data presented here demonstrates that management of SAH by a dedicated neurovascular team improves the potential for patient recovery.
